Position Purpose

Supports the mission of the Mailroom and Central Receiving Warehouse by providing high quality, customer-oriented mail services ensuring mail, delivered packages, and inventory moves efficiently and cost-effectively throughout the Phillips Exeter Academy’s Campus.

Job Responsibilities
  • Responsible for the planning, coordination and execution of the day-to‑day work associated with the mailroom.
  • Provide excellent customer service to students, faculty and staff requiring assistance with mail and package deliveries and. inquiries.
  • Transact via ERP systems, receipts for packages delivered to the mailroom and warehouse locations.
  • Process postage sale transactions with the mail meter machine and cash/charge drawer and run necessary financial reports.
  • Responsible for readdressing mail with insufficient or incorrect addresses and forwarding all undeliverable mail to the U.S. Post Office.
  • Manage the process to forward mail for 6 months to faculty no longer employed by the Academy.
  • Operate the academy mail van as back up support for scheduled courier runs.
  • Query Academy’s databases for up-to-date student enrollment, faculty and staff employee changes, and accurate mail distribution of faculty family members residing on campus.
  • Perform as supervisor in absence of Mailroom/Warehouse Supervisor.
  • Support Supervisor with drafting and updating department procedures.
  • Train mailroom employees on daily functions, including all mailroom and warehouse technology.
  • Act as liaison between the Academy and the U.S. Post Office and maintain current knowledge of U.S. Postal and other delivery service regulations.
  • Perform warehouse related activities including receiving, issuance, and delivery of inventory items.
  • Perform other duties as assigned.
